/frameworks/compile/mclinker/include/mcld/ |
D | InputTree.h | 26 class PolicyIterator<mcld::Input, Traits, IteratorType> 27 : public PolicyIteratorBase<Input, Traits, IteratorType> { 29 typedef PolicyIterator<Input, Traits, IteratorType> Self; 30 typedef PolicyIteratorBase<Input, Traits, IteratorType> Base; 31 typedef PolicyIterator<Input, typename Traits::nonconst_traits, IteratorType> 33 typedef PolicyIterator<Input, typename Traits::const_traits, IteratorType> 66 class BinaryTree<Input> : public BinaryTreeBase<Input> { 70 typedef Input value_type; 76 typedef BinaryTree<Input> Self; 94 BinaryTree() : BinaryTreeBase<Input>() {} in BinaryTree() [all …]
|
D | IRBuilder.h | 87 Input* CreateInput(const std::string& pName, 89 Input::Type pType); 105 Input* ReadInput(const std::string& pName, const sys::fs::Path& pPath); 114 Input* ReadInput(const std::string& pNameSpec); 118 Input* ReadInput(FileHandle& pFileHandle); 132 Input* ReadInput(const std::string& pName, void* pRawMemory, size_t pSize); 222 static LDSection* CreateELFHeader(Input& pInput, 282 static Fragment* CreateRegion(Input& pInput, size_t pOffset, size_t pLength); 386 LDSymbol* AddSymbol(Input& pInput, 470 LDSymbol* addSymbolFromDynObj(Input& pInput,
|
/frameworks/compile/mclinker/lib/MC/ |
D | SearchDirs.cpp | 71 mcld::Input::Type pType) { in find() 72 assert(Input::DynObj == pType || Input::Archive == pType || in find() 73 Input::Script == pType); in find() 77 case Input::Script: in find() 80 case Input::DynObj: in find() 81 case Input::Archive: in find() 96 case Input::Script: { in find() 104 case Input::DynObj: { in find() 116 case Input::Archive: { in find() 136 mcld::Input::Type pType) const { in find() [all …]
|
D | FileAction.cpp | 23 Input* input = *pBuilder.getCurrentNode(); in activate() 29 if (input->type() == Input::Script || input->type() == Input::Object || in activate() 30 input->type() == Input::DynObj || input->type() == Input::Archive) in activate() 46 Input* input = *pBuilder.getCurrentNode(); in activate() 52 if (input->type() == Input::Script || input->type() == Input::Object || in activate() 53 input->type() == Input::DynObj || input->type() == Input::Archive) in activate()
|
D | Input.cpp | 19 Input::Input(llvm::StringRef pName) in Input() function in mcld::Input 31 Input::Input(llvm::StringRef pName, const AttributeProxy& pProxy) in Input() function in mcld::Input 43 Input::Input(llvm::StringRef pName, in Input() function in mcld::Input 58 Input::Input(llvm::StringRef pName, in Input() function in mcld::Input 74 Input::~Input() { in ~Input()
|
D | InputFactory.cpp | 21 : GCFactory<Input, 0>(pNum) { in InputFactory() 33 Input* InputFactory::produce(llvm::StringRef pName, in produce() 37 Input* result = Alloc::allocate(); in produce() 38 new (result) Input(pName, pPath, *m_pLast, pType, pFileOffset); in produce() 42 Input* InputFactory::produce(llvm::StringRef pName, in produce() 46 Input* result = Alloc::allocate(); in produce() 47 new (result) Input(pName, sys::fs::Path(pPath), *m_pLast, pType, pFileOffset); in produce()
|
/frameworks/compile/mclinker/include/mcld/LD/ |
D | ELFReader.h | 63 Input::Type fileType(const void* pELFHeader) const; 66 bool readSectionHeaders(Input& pInput, const void* pELFHeader) const; 69 bool readRegularSection(Input& pInput, SectionData& pSD) const; 72 bool readSymbols(Input& pInput, 79 ResolveInfo* readSignature(Input& pInput, 84 bool readRela(Input& pInput, 89 bool readRel(Input& pInput, 94 bool readDynamic(Input& pInput) const; 148 Input::Type fileType(const void* pELFHeader) const; 151 bool readSectionHeaders(Input& pInput, const void* pELFHeader) const; [all …]
|
D | ELFReaderIf.h | 49 virtual Input::Type fileType(const void* pELFHeader) const = 0; 56 virtual bool readSectionHeaders(Input& pInput, 60 virtual bool readRegularSection(Input& pInput, SectionData& pSD) const = 0; 63 virtual bool readSymbols(Input& pInput, 70 virtual ResolveInfo* readSignature(Input& pInput, 75 virtual bool readRela(Input& pInput, 80 virtual bool readRel(Input& pInput, 85 virtual bool readDynamic(Input& pInput) const = 0; 100 ResolveInfo::Desc getSymDesc(uint16_t pShndx, const Input& pInput) const; 108 const Input& pInput) const; [all …]
|
D | ELFObjectReader.h | 19 class Input; variable 44 bool isMyFormat(Input& pFile, bool& pContinue) const; 47 bool readHeader(Input& pFile); 49 virtual bool readSections(Input& pFile); 51 virtual bool readSymbols(Input& pFile); 56 virtual bool readRelocations(Input& pFile);
|
D | Relocator.h | 16 class Input; variable 55 Input& pInput) = 0; 65 Input& pInput); 69 virtual bool initializeScan(Input& pInput) { return true; } in initializeScan() 73 virtual bool finalizeScan(Input& pInput) { return true; } in finalizeScan() 77 virtual bool initializeApply(Input& pInput) { return true; } in initializeApply() 81 virtual bool finalizeApply(Input& pInput) { return true; } in finalizeApply()
|
D | ObjectReader.h | 18 class Input; variable 36 virtual bool readHeader(Input& pFile) = 0; 38 virtual bool readSymbols(Input& pFile) = 0; 40 virtual bool readSections(Input& pFile) = 0; 45 virtual bool readRelocations(Input& pFile) = 0;
|
D | GNUArchiveReader.h | 19 class Input; variable 37 bool isMyFormat(Input& input, bool& pContinue) const; 47 bool isThinArchive(Input& input) const; 58 Input* readMemberHeader(Archive& pArchiveRoot, 59 Input& pArchiveFile,
|
D | ELFDynObjReader.h | 17 class Input; variable 33 bool isMyFormat(Input& pFile, bool& pContinue) const; 36 bool readHeader(Input& pFile); 38 bool readSymbols(Input& pInput);
|
D | Archive.h | 23 class Input; variable 77 Input* file; 111 Archive(Input& pInputFile, InputBuilder& pBuilder); 116 Input& getARFile(); 119 const Input& getARFile() const; 216 Input* getMemberFile(Input& pArchiveFile, 226 Input& m_ArchiveFile;
|
/frameworks/opt/telephony/src/java/com/android/internal/telephony/cat/ |
D | Input.java | 27 public class Input implements Parcelable { class 42 Input() { in Input() method in Input 58 private Input(Parcel in) { in Input() method in Input 96 public static final Parcelable.Creator<Input> CREATOR = new Parcelable.Creator<Input>() { 98 public Input createFromParcel(Parcel in) { 99 return new Input(in); 103 public Input[] newArray(int size) { 104 return new Input[size];
|
/frameworks/compile/mclinker/include/mcld/MC/ |
D | InputFactory.h | 29 class InputFactory : public GCFactory<Input, 0> { 31 typedef GCFactory<Input, 0> Alloc; 39 Input* produce(llvm::StringRef pName, 41 unsigned int pType = Input::Unknown, 44 Input* produce(llvm::StringRef pName, 46 unsigned int pType = Input::Unknown,
|
D | InputBuilder.h | 57 unsigned int pType = Input::Unknown); 60 Input* createInput(const std::string& pName, 62 unsigned int pType = Input::Unknown, 65 bool setContext(Input& pInput, bool pCheck = true); 67 bool setMemory(Input& pInput, 71 bool setMemory(Input& pInput, void* pMemBuffer, size_t pSize); 109 Input* input = createInput(pName, pPath, pType); 124 Input* input = createInput(pName, pPath, pType);
|
D | Input.h | 29 class Input { 46 explicit Input(llvm::StringRef pName); 48 Input(llvm::StringRef pName, const AttributeProxy& pAttr); 50 Input(llvm::StringRef pName, 55 Input(llvm::StringRef pName, 61 ~Input();
|
/frameworks/av/media/img_utils/src/ |
D | Input.cpp | 22 Input::~Input() {} in ~Input() 24 status_t Input::open() { return OK; } in open() 26 status_t Input::close() { return OK; } in close() 28 ssize_t Input::skip(size_t count) { in skip()
|
/frameworks/compile/mclinker/lib/LD/ |
D | GroupReader.cpp | 56 if ((*input)->type() == Input::Script || in readGroup() 57 (*input)->type() == Input::Archive || in readGroup() 58 (*input)->type() == Input::External) { in readGroup() 63 if (Input::Object == (*input)->type()) { in readGroup() 68 if (Input::DynObj == (*input)->type()) { in readGroup() 76 (*input)->setType(Input::Archive); in readGroup() 86 (*input)->setType(Input::Object); in readGroup() 91 (*input)->setType(Input::Object); in readGroup() 100 (*input)->setType(Input::DynObj); in readGroup()
|
/frameworks/compile/mclinker/lib/Target/Mips/ |
D | MipsAbiFlags.h | 19 class Input; variable 34 static bool fillBySection(const Input& pInput, const LDSection& pSection, 38 static bool fillByElfFlags(const Input& pInput, uint64_t elfFlags, 42 static bool isCompatible(const Input& pInput, const MipsAbiFlags& elf, 46 static bool merge(const Input& pInput, MipsAbiFlags& oldFlags,
|
D | MipsRelocator.h | 48 Input& pInput); 52 bool initializeScan(Input& pInput); 56 bool finalizeScan(Input& pInput); 60 bool initializeApply(Input& pInput); 64 bool finalizeApply(Input& pInput); 76 const Input& getApplyingInput() const { return *m_pApplyingInput; } in getApplyingInput() 167 Input* m_pApplyingInput;
|
/frameworks/compile/mclinker/lib/Script/ |
D | InputCmd.cpp | 64 assert((*it)->kind() == StrToken::Input); in dump() 97 assert((*it)->kind() == StrToken::Input); in activate() 120 script.directories().find(token->name(), Input::Script); in activate() 130 path.filename().native(), path, Input::Unknown); in activate() 141 path = script.directories().find(token->name(), Input::Archive); in activate() 145 path = script.directories().find(token->name(), Input::DynObj); in activate() 150 path = script.directories().find(token->name(), Input::Archive); in activate() 157 token->name(), *path, Input::Unknown); in activate() 185 (*input)->setType(Input::Object); in activate() 191 (*input)->setType(Input::DynObj); in activate() [all …]
|
D | GroupCmd.cpp | 53 assert((*it)->kind() == StrToken::Input); in dump() 86 assert((*it)->kind() == StrToken::Input); in activate() 109 script.directories().find(token->name(), Input::Script); in activate() 119 path.filename().native(), path, Input::Unknown); in activate() 130 path = script.directories().find(token->name(), Input::Archive); in activate() 134 path = script.directories().find(token->name(), Input::DynObj); in activate() 139 path = script.directories().find(token->name(), Input::Archive); in activate() 146 token->name(), *path, Input::Unknown); in activate() 154 Input* input = *m_Builder.getCurrentNode(); in activate()
|
/frameworks/compile/mclinker/lib/Core/ |
D | InputTree.cpp | 27 BinaryTreeBase<Input>::m_Root.summon(pTree.BinaryTreeBase<Input>::m_Root); in merge() 28 BinaryTreeBase<Input>::m_Root.delegate(pTree.m_Root); in merge() 43 Input& pInput) { in insert() 44 BinaryTree<Input>::node_type* node = createNode(); in insert()
|